-"""DuckDuckGo web search: html endpoint primary, lite endpoint fallback.
-
-The html endpoint is the richer parse; lite (see search_ddg_lite) covers the two
-ways html dies: the 202 bot challenge and silent markup drift. Only both
-endpoints challenging raises DDGRateLimited, so free search no longer has a
-single point of failure (the outage class that stranded subscription-only users
-on "No search backend is configured").
-
-Both rungs go out through `browser_http`, whose Chrome TLS fingerprint is what
-actually decides whether DuckDuckGo answers; a plain httpx client scored 4/8 on
-the same queries this one scored 8/8 on."""

-"""DuckDuckGo lite-endpoint search: the fallback when html.duckduckgo.com
-serves its bot challenge (HTTP 202) or its markup drifts. lite.duckduckgo.com
-is a separate frontend with simpler, stabler HTML and direct result URLs (no
-uddg redirect).
-
-Returns None on a challenge (caller decides whether that means every DDG
-frontend is closed) and a formatted results string (possibly empty) on
-success."""
